Meghalaya honeymoon murder case: 'Wife hired hitmen', say cops; 'Sonam innocent,' claims family - Who said what

IndiaTimes Monday, 9 June 2025 ()
Sonam Raghuvanshi's father claims her innocence after she was arrested for allegedly hiring people to kill her husband during their honeymoon in Meghalaya. He accuses the Meghalaya Police of fabricating the story and plans to request a CBI inquiry.
